PLEASE NOTE: This is a permanent, full time position but the successful candidate will be hired on a contract basis.BASIC FUNCTION The Thermal Control Room Operator will be responsible for the day-day operation of all aspects of the facility and field. Controlling unit operating variables utilizing the DELTA-V DCS control system and work closely with unit operators to ensure that all equipment is operated safely, efficiently and maintaining required equipment and facility KPIs.PRINCIPAL ROLES & RESPONSIBILITIES Operate the CPF and well pads in a safe and effective manner while working collaboratively as part of the operating team.Maintain and troubleshoot all area-specific equipment to optimize performance to meet production targets;Perform facility monitoring and optimization from the DCS.Support the operations teams daily activities from the DCS.Steward all daily operations logs and records;Support all maintenance activities;Provide assistance, coaching, on-the-job training and assessments as require;Participate in the development and review of Safe Operating Procedures;Participate in the site Health and Safety ProgramREQUIRED SKILLS/QUALIFICATIONSCertification: 3rd Class Power Engineering Certificate (progress toward 2nd Class certification is an asset).Control Room Experience: Minimum of 3 years in SAGD operations (experience with Delta-V distributed control system is an asset).SAGD Operating Experience: At least 5 years, in addition to control room experience.Equipment Operations:- Steam generating equipment and associated processes.- Water treatment systems and associated processes.- De-oiling equipment and associated processes.- Oil treating equipment and associated processes.Maintenance & Safety:- Equipment isolation for maintenance.- Safe work permitting procedures.Skills and Attributes:Technical Proficiency: Strong computer skills and mechanical aptitude.Work Ethic: Self-motivated, able to work independently with minimal supervision.Team Collaboration: Ability to work effectively in a team environment.Problem-Solving: Strong troubleshooting abilities.Communication: Excellent interpersonal and organizational skills.Growth & Responsibility: Willingness to accept increased operational responsibilities.ADDITIONAL INFORMATIONThe facility operations are 24-hours a day, 365 days per year, requires personnel to work a 10x10 rotating schedule, 12-hours per shift (including weekends and holidays). The facility is located approximately 60km North of Lloydminster near the community of Onion Lake. There is a permanent operations camp on site.
